Cable Assignment for RS-232 mode

 

Full-Duplex-Connection

Most of the devices can transmit data in both directions simultaneously. LIAN 98 and the test object work simultaneously as transmitter and receiver. None of both transmitters has to wait for clearance for transmitting data. Therefore the signals RTS and CTS are not significant. Sure, LIAN 98 is setting the control signals RTS and DTR to 1 when it is ready for transmission and receipt but it does not check the signals CTS and DSR.

 

Cable without "Handshaking".

The simplest way for the communication between two devices is a communication without the use of control signals. Only data lines and signal ground are connected, all other pins do not have a connection. Condition for the use of this simplified cable is that the test object does not check the control signals ( DSR, DCD ).

 

Cable with "Loop Back Handshaking".

If a device checks the signals DSR, CTS and DCD the connections between pin 4 to pin 1 and 6 and pin 7 to pin 8 are necessary. LIAN 98 does not use the DCD signal ( Data Carrier Detect ), this connection is optional. Normally the DCD signal indicates the existence of a communication connection between two modems and is also used by some devices ( substations, master stations, ... ).

 

This cable with "Partial Handshaking" works in most cases.

 

Half-Duplex-Connection

In case of a half duplex connection LIAN 98 as well as the test object can work as transmitter and receiver, hereby only one data line ( 2-wire connection ) is available that can be used alternately for transmission or receipt of data. The control signals RTS and CTS are used in order to define the allocation of transmission or receipt. When LIAN 98 should work as transmitter it activates the signal RTS and waits for the confirmation of the test object via the signal CTS. After the receipt of the signal CTS the data are transmitted and after the transmission of the data the signal RTS is set to 0. In each other case LIAN 98 is working as receiver only.

As long as the LIAN 98 software is ready for transmission and receipt the signal DTR is activated in order to show the partner that LIAN 98 is ready for operation, as well the software expects an activated DSR signal from the test object.
